Saharanpur: Curfew in the communal violence-hit Saharanpur will be relaxed for five hours tomorrow, a senior district official said here today.

Curfew will be eased from 8:30 am to 1:30 pm in the new city, Saharanpur District Magistrate Sandhya Tiwari said, adding that it will be from 2 pm to 7 pm in old city areas.
Today the curfew was relaxed for four hours and the relaxation period passed off peacefully.

She further said that if the situation remains calm then the curfew might be released from 7 am to 5 pm on Thursday.

Curfew was clamped on Saturday in the wake of clashes between two communities over a land dispute in which three persons were killed and 34 injured. 165 shops and handcarts and 42 vehicles were set ablaze in the violence, Tiwari said.
